Who We Are: An Engineering Consulting Firm

DMC is a leading engineering consulting firm, delivering high-caliber engineering and custom software development services globally. Our engineers work in prominent engineering service areas that serve major industries, gaining exposure to technically challenging, impactful projects.

With 300+ employees across 15 offices nationwide, we are proud to combine technical excellence with a strong, people-first culture. As an eight-time Crain’s Best Places to Work finalist, we value collaboration, continuous learning, and having fun along the way.

Engineering Job Application and Interview Process

  1. Submit your resume through your school’s career services platform.
  2. (Encouraged) Meet us at your campus career fair.
  3. Selected candidates will be invited to an on-campus interview.
  4. Finalists will be invited to an on-site interview at the closest DMC office.
  5. Offers are extended to qualified candidates.
